《企业上云全流程解析:开启数字化转型之旅》
一、企业上云的概念与意义
企业上云是指企业将自身的业务系统、数据等迁移到云计算平台的过程,这一举措具有众多重要意义。
从成本角度来看,传统的企业IT架构需要企业自行购买、安装和维护大量的硬件设备,如服务器、存储设备等,这不仅需要高额的初始投资,还伴随着持续的运维成本,包括设备的折旧、电力消耗、机房空间租赁以及专业人员的薪资等,而企业上云后,只需根据实际使用的云服务资源付费,大大降低了硬件成本和运维成本。
在灵活性方面,云平台提供了高度可扩展的资源,企业在业务旺季时,可以轻松地增加计算、存储等资源,以满足业务高峰的需求;在业务淡季,则可以减少资源使用量,避免资源闲置浪费,这种灵活性有助于企业快速响应市场变化,例如电商企业在促销活动期间能够迅速扩充服务器资源,确保网站的稳定运行。
从创新能力提升来说,云服务提供商通常会不断更新和升级其技术服务,企业上云后可以直接利用这些新的技术成果,如人工智能、大数据分析等功能,加速自身业务的创新,为客户提供更具竞争力的产品和服务。
二、企业上云的前期准备
(一)业务需求评估
1、全面梳理业务流程
企业需要对现有的业务流程进行详细的梳理,包括生产、销售、财务、人力资源等各个环节,明确哪些业务流程是核心业务流程,哪些是辅助业务流程,以及它们之间的相互关系,对于一家制造企业,生产订单管理、物料采购流程是核心流程,而员工请假审批等则属于辅助流程。
2、确定业务需求的优先级
根据对业务流程的梳理,确定不同业务需求的优先级,对于在线业务占比较大的企业,确保网站的高可用性和快速响应速度可能是最优先的需求;而对于数据密集型企业,数据安全和存储能力则是重中之重。
(二)数据准备
1、数据清查与分类
对企业内部的数据进行全面清查,包括数据的类型(结构化数据、非结构化数据)、数据量、数据的存储位置等,将数据进行分类,例如客户数据、财务数据、生产数据等,不同类型的数据在迁移和上云后的管理策略可能不同。
2、数据安全与合规性处理
确保数据在迁移和上云过程中的安全,对敏感数据进行加密处理,要遵循相关的法律法规和行业规范,如数据隐私保护法规等,如果企业涉及跨境业务,还需要考虑不同国家和地区的数据法规差异。
(三)选择云服务提供商
1、评估云服务提供商的能力
考察云服务提供商的技术实力,包括其数据中心的分布、网络带宽、计算和存储资源的规模等,一些大型云服务提供商在全球多个地区都有数据中心,可以为跨国企业提供低延迟的服务。
2、服务类型与成本
了解云服务提供商提供的服务类型,如基础设施即服务(IaaS)、平台即服务(PaaS)、软件即服务(SaaS)等,根据企业的需求选择合适的服务类型,比较不同云服务提供商的价格体系,除了基本的服务费用,还要关注数据存储、数据传输等方面的额外费用。
3、服务水平协议(SLA)
仔细研究云服务提供商的SLA,包括服务可用性、数据备份恢复时间、故障响应时间等指标,确保这些指标能够满足企业的业务需求。
三、企业上云的实施过程
(一)迁移方案制定
1、确定迁移策略
根据企业的业务需求和数据情况,选择合适的迁移策略,如直接迁移(适用于简单的应用和数据)、重新构建(适用于老旧系统需要进行架构优化的情况)或混合迁移(结合直接迁移和重新构建的优点)。
2、制定详细的迁移计划
迁移计划应包括迁移的时间表、各个阶段的任务、责任人等,在某个时间段内完成数据的迁移,然后在后续时间段进行应用的测试和上线。
(二)测试与验证
1、测试环境搭建
在云平台上搭建与生产环境相似的测试环境,将迁移后的业务系统和数据部署到测试环境中。
2、功能测试与性能测试
进行功能测试,确保业务系统在云平台上的功能完整性,如业务流程的正常流转、数据的正确处理等,进行性能测试,检查系统在云平台上的响应速度、吞吐量等性能指标是否满足业务需求。
(三)正式迁移与上线
1、数据迁移与同步
按照迁移计划,将企业的数据从本地环境迁移到云平台,在迁移过程中,要确保数据的完整性和一致性,对于重要的数据可以采用增量迁移和数据同步的方式,以减少业务中断的时间。
2、业务系统上线
在数据迁移完成且测试通过后,将业务系统正式在云平台上线,同时对业务系统进行实时监控,及时处理可能出现的问题。
四、企业上云后的管理与优化
(一)云资源管理
1、资源监控与调配
持续监控云资源的使用情况,包括计算资源的利用率、存储容量的剩余量等,根据业务需求及时调配资源,如增加或减少虚拟机的数量、调整存储策略等。
2、成本优化
分析云资源的成本构成,找出可以优化的部分,对于长期闲置的资源可以进行释放,或者根据云服务提供商的价格优惠政策调整资源使用计划。
(二)安全管理
1、云安全策略制定
制定适合企业上云后的安全策略,包括访问控制、数据加密、安全漏洞检测与修复等方面,确保只有授权人员能够访问企业的数据和业务系统。
2、安全审计与合规性维护
定期进行安全审计,检查企业的云环境是否符合安全策略和相关法规要求,及时处理安全审计中发现的问题,保持企业云环境的安全性和合规性。
(三)持续改进
1、收集用户反馈
从企业内部用户(如员工)和外部用户(如客户)那里收集关于业务系统在云平台上运行的反馈意见,了解他们在使用过程中遇到的问题和期望的改进之处。
2、优化业务流程与系统性能
根据用户反馈和业务发展需求,对业务流程进行优化,同时对业务系统的性能进行调整,通过优化算法提高数据处理效率,或者通过改进用户界面提升用户体验。
企业上云是一个复杂而系统的工程,需要企业在前期做好充分的准备工作,在实施过程中精心规划和操作,在上云后进行有效的管理和优化,才能真正实现数字化转型,提升企业的竞争力和创新能力。
评论列表